Serbia - Export of Flat Rolled Silicon-Electrical Steel of a Width Less Than 600 mm
Since 2014, Serbia Export of Flat Rolled Silicon-Electrical Steel of a Width Less Than 600 mm increased 86.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 43 among other countries in Export of Flat Rolled Silicon-Electrical Steel of a Width Less Than 600 mm with $67,208. Serbia is overtaken by Morocco, which was ranked number 42 with $70,731 and is followed by Philippines with $62,382. Germany ranked the highest with $130,540,225.83 in 2019, that is a decrease of 6.1% compared to 2018. Russia, Austria and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da witnessed the best average annual growth at +310.4% per year, while Sri Lanka was the worst growing country at -78.5% per year.
